The Medical Lab Technician is responsible for conducting routine and specialized diagnostic tests on blood, body fluids, and other specimens to support accurate and timely patient diagnosis and care. This role requires expertise in performing moderate and high-complexity tests while adhering to strict quality control standards, laboratory protocols, and regulatory guidelines. The Medical Lab Technician is also tasked with maintaining and troubleshooting laboratory equipment, ensuring a safe and compliant work environment, and collaborating with healthcare professionals to provide critical diagnostic information.
Associate Degree in Chemical, Physical, Biological, or Clinical Laboratory Science or Medical Laboratory Technology required or Technical School completion of an official military Medical Laboratory Procedures course (50 weeks minimum) and holding the military occupational specialty of Medical Laboratory Specialist required 0-2 years of acute care laboratory experience required
Strong knowledge of laboratory testing principles, procedures, and quality control standards. Proficiency in laboratory equipment operation, troubleshooting, and maintenance. Ability to analyze and interpret quality control data and patient test results. Effective communication and teamwork skills to collaborate with healthcare professionals. Knowledge of laboratory safety regulations and infection control protocols. Attention to detail and organizational skills to maintain accurate records and ensure regulatory compliance. Licenses and Certifications MLT - Medical Lab Technician through ASCP, AMT, AAB, HEW, or equivalent certification agency required
